Transaction 104136828e7ab99de308b935b261de0e27bc595507dc94e80b30687880c116d4
1 Input
1 Output
-
104136828e7ab99de308b935b261de0e27bc595507dc94e80b30687880c116d4:0
- value
- 99071
- script pubkey
- OP_0 OP_PUSHBYTES_32 686d70fa5642027d102c92e899d08032bce021c73fa2daf259a3e293cde7cf0d
- address
- bc1qdpkhp7jkggp86ypvjt5fn5yqx27wqgw8873d4uje503f8n08euxs4rhl0w